
Ujjal Bhuyan
Ujjal Bhuyan is an Indian judge currently serving on the Supreme Court of India. He is known for his contributions to the legal field and has presided over various important cases. Recently, he was a member of the bench that granted protection to Congress MP Imran Pratapgarhi in a case concerning a poem, emphasizing the significance of artistic expression and the need for the Gujarat government to reconsider its stance.
